Fees and Financial Aid

Yearly Payment - 3000 Development Fee- 420 Electricity Fee- 180 Library Fee- 180 Tution Fees- 660 Admission Fees - 1335 Lab Fees - 180 The Other Batchmates Fees Are- Yearly 2500 And The Fees Breakup Similarly I Didn'T Gate Any Type Of Scholarship

Course Curriculum Overview:

The course theory helps us gain a solid understanding of the subject matter. Film studies and Mass Communication theory classes has laid down the foundation of the subject- from what is a shot and the kinds of shots and angles, to the beginning of radio in India and essays by CS Pierce and John Berger. The course also includes practical classes in the sound labs, editing labs and we will learn to use a camera, as one of the things we will have to do in this course is make films of our own.

Placement Experience:

We have a placement cell helping students get placed. They keep posting opportunities like internships and fellowships throughout the year to groom students and give them exposure and experience. Placements can go to very high packages like those in Data Science, Big 4 consulting or core finance or banking jobs. CAs, CFAs and FRMs do well in the placements. The highest packages could surpass 12-13 LPA and median packages are close to 6-7 LPA. DE Shaw, Zomato, Myntra, Meesho, TCS and McKinsey are some top companies coming here.
